How to fill out total maximum daily load

01
Identify the pollutants and sources that contribute to water quality degradation in the specific area.
02
Determine the maximum allowable pollutant loads for each source based on regulatory standards and water quality goals.
03
Collect and analyze water quality data to assess current conditions and identify areas of concern.
04
Develop a Total Maximum Daily Load (TMDL) calculation methodology based on the specific pollutants and sources involved.
05
Allocate the allowable pollutant loads among different sources, taking into account factors like contribution levels and attainable reductions.
06
Implement pollution control measures and best management practices to reduce pollutant loads from each source.
07
Monitor and assess the effectiveness of implemented measures, making adjustments as necessary.
08
Continuously update and revise the TMDL as new data, research, or technology becomes available.
09
Communicate and collaborate with stakeholders, including regulatory agencies, industries, and the public, to ensure understanding and compliance with the TMDL requirements.
